.elementor-2148 .elementor-element.elementor-element-fc87e56{overflow:hidden;}.elementor-2148 .elementor-element.elementor-element-4119db3{text-align:center;}.elementor-2148 .elementor-element.elementor-element-4119db3 .elementor-heading-title{font-size:5vw;}.elementor-2148 .elementor-element.elementor-element-e11141d > .elementor-container{max-width:1100px;}.elementor-2148 .elementor-element.elementor-element-e11141d{margin-top:50px;margin-bottom:0px;}.elementor-2148 .elementor-element.elementor-element-7c29457.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-2148 .elementor-element.elementor-element-09de126 .elementor-button{font-size:36px;font-weight:800;line-height:0.7em;background-color:var( --e-global-color-primary );border-radius:5px 5px 5px 5px;padding:20px 30px 20px 30px;}.elementor-2148 .elementor-element.elementor-element-09de126 > .elementor-widget-container{margin:0px 10px 0px 0px;border-radius:10px 10px 10px 10px;}.elementor-2148 .elementor-element.elementor-element-09de126{width:auto;max-width:auto;}.elementor-2148 .elementor-element.elementor-element-4d24bba > .elementor-widget-container{margin:0px 0px 0px 10px;}.elementor-2148 .elementor-element.elementor-element-4d24bba{width:auto;max-width:auto;}.elementor-2148 .elementor-element.elementor-element-80cf5e5{border-style:solid;border-width:1px 1px 1px 1px;trans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:50px;margin-bottom:30px;padding:0px 0px 15px 0px;}.elementor-2148 .elementor-element.elementor-element-80cf5e5, .elementor-2148 .elementor-element.elementor-element-80cf5e5 > .elementor-background-overlay{border-radius:5px 5px 5px 5px;}.elementor-2148 .elementor-element.elementor-element-80cf5e5 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-2148 .elementor-element.elementor-element-7bf5a03.elementor-column > .elementor-widget-wrap{justify-content:center;}.elementor-2148 .elementor-element.elementor-element-fcdbf52 img{width:55px;}.elementor-2148 .elementor-element.elementor-element-fcdbf52 > .elementor-widget-container{margin:0px 140px 0px -140px;}.elementor-2148 .elementor-element.elementor-element-fcdbf52{width:auto;max-width:auto;top:0px;}body:not(.rtl) .elementor-2148 .elementor-element.elementor-element-fcdbf52{left:1px;}body.rtl .elementor-2148 .elementor-element.elementor-element-fcdbf52{right:1px;}.elementor-2148 .elementor-element.elementor-element-06505f8{text-align:center;width:130px;max-width:130px;top:0px;}.elementor-2148 .elementor-element.elementor-element-06505f8 .elementor-heading-title{font-family:"ShadowsIntoLight", Sans-serif;font-size:40px;font-weight:600;line-height:1em;}.elementor-2148 .elementor-element.elementor-element-06505f8 > .elementor-widget-container{margin:-200px 150px 0px -150px;}body:not(.rtl) .elementor-2148 .elementor-element.elementor-element-06505f8{left:0px;}body.rtl .elementor-2148 .elementor-element.elementor-element-06505f8{right:0px;}.elementor-2148 .elementor-element.elementor-element-e9bc4c0 .elementor-heading-title{color:var( --e-global-color-primary );font-family:"Oswald", Sans-serif;font-size:180px;font-weight:800;}.elementor-2148 .elementor-element.elementor-element-e9bc4c0 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-e9bc4c0{width:auto;max-width:auto;align-self:flex-end;}.elementor-2148 .elementor-element.elementor-element-333b093 .elementor-heading-title{color:var( --e-global-color-primary );font-size:55px;font-weight:800;line-height:0.6em;}.elementor-2148 .elementor-element.elementor-element-333b093 > .elementor-widget-container{margin:15px 0px 0px 50px;}.elementor-2148 .elementor-element.elementor-element-333b093{width:75%;max-width:75%;align-self:center;}.elementor-2148 .elementor-element.elementor-element-890fdb1 .elementor-heading-title{color:var( --e-global-color-f92db79 );font-family:"Oswald", Sans-serif;font-size:180px;font-weight:800;}.elementor-2148 .elementor-element.elementor-element-890fdb1 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-890fdb1{width:auto;max-width:auto;align-self:flex-end;}.elementor-2148 .elementor-element.elementor-element-289f81c .elementor-heading-title{color:var( --e-global-color-f92db79 );font-size:55px;font-weight:800;line-height:1.2em;}.elementor-2148 .elementor-element.elementor-element-289f81c > .elementor-widget-container{margin:0px 0px 0px 50px;}.elementor-2148 .elementor-element.elementor-element-289f81c{width:75%;max-width:75%;align-self:center;}.elementor-2148 .elementor-element.elementor-element-49075eb{--divider-border-style:solid;--divider-color:#979797;--divider-border-width:1.5px;}.elementor-2148 .elementor-element.elementor-element-49075eb .elementor-divider-separator{width:100%;}.elementor-2148 .elementor-element.elementor-element-49075eb .elementor-divider{padding-top:15px;padding-bottom:15px;}.elementor-2148 .elementor-element.elementor-element-49075eb > .elementor-widget-container{margin:20px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-4b4b7ed .elementor-heading-title{color:var( --e-global-color-c2299f6 );font-family:"Oswald", Sans-serif;font-size:180px;font-weight:800;}.elementor-2148 .elementor-element.elementor-element-4b4b7ed >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-4b4b7ed{width:auto;max-width:auto;align-self:flex-end;}.elementor-2148 .elementor-element.elementor-element-def91ef .elementor-heading-title{color:var( --e-global-color-c2299f6 );font-size:55px;font-weight:800;line-height:1.2em;}.elementor-2148 .elementor-element.elementor-element-def91ef > .elementor-widget-container{margin:0px 0px 0px 50px;}.elementor-2148 .elementor-element.elementor-element-def91ef{width:75%;max-width:75%;align-self:center;}.elementor-2148 .elementor-element.elementor-element-603a078{--divider-border-style:solid;--divider-color:#979797;--divider-border-width:1.5px;}.elementor-2148 .elementor-element.elementor-element-603a078 .elementor-divider-separator{width:100%;}.elementor-2148 .elementor-element.elementor-element-603a078 .elementor-divider{padding-top:15px;padding-bottom:15px;}.elementor-2148 .elementor-element.elementor-element-603a078 > .elementor-widget-container{margin:30px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-540c5db .elementor-heading-title{color:var( --e-global-color-f41e1d3 );font-family:"Oswald", Sans-serif;font-size:180px;font-weight:800;}.elementor-2148 .elementor-element.elementor-element-540c5db >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-540c5db{width:auto;max-width:auto;align-self:flex-end;}.elementor-2148 .elementor-element.elementor-element-bc5ace2 .elementor-heading-title{color:var( --e-global-color-f41e1d3 );font-size:55px;font-weight:800;line-height:1.2em;}.elementor-2148 .elementor-element.elementor-element-bc5ace2 > .elementor-widget-container{margin:0px 0px 0px 50px;}.elementor-2148 .elementor-element.elementor-element-bc5ace2{width:75%;max-width:75%;align-self:center;}.elementor-2148 .elementor-element.elementor-element-f14cba8{--divider-border-style:solid;--divider-color:#979797;--divider-border-width:1.5px;}.elementor-2148 .elementor-element.elementor-element-f14cba8 .elementor-divider-separator{width:100%;}.elementor-2148 .elementor-element.elementor-element-f14cba8 .elementor-divider{padding-top:15px;padding-bottom:15px;}.elementor-2148 .elementor-element.elementor-element-f14cba8 > .elementor-widget-container{margin:30px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-0de7fe3 .elementor-heading-title{color:var( --e-global-color-ab66273 );font-family:"Oswald", Sans-serif;font-size:180px;font-weight:800;}.elementor-2148 .elementor-element.elementor-element-0de7fe3 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-0de7fe3{width:auto;max-width:auto;align-self:flex-end;}.elementor-2148 .elementor-element.elementor-element-cb35ed7 .elementor-heading-title{color:var( --e-global-color-ab66273 );font-size:55px;font-weight:800;line-height:1.2em;}.elementor-2148 .elementor-element.elementor-element-cb35ed7 > .elementor-widget-container{margin:0px 0px 0px 50px;}.elementor-2148 .elementor-element.elementor-element-cb35ed7{width:75%;max-width:75%;align-self:center;}.elementor-2148 .elementor-element.elementor-element-a1c8d1a{--divider-border-style:solid;--divider-color:#979797;--divider-border-width:1.5px;}.elementor-2148 .elementor-element.elementor-element-a1c8d1a .elementor-divider-separator{width:100%;}.elementor-2148 .elementor-element.elementor-element-a1c8d1a .elementor-divider{padding-top:15px;padding-bottom:15px;}.elementor-2148 .elementor-element.elementor-element-a1c8d1a > .elementor-widget-container{margin:30px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-5be92ee .elementor-heading-title{color:var( --e-global-color-f92db79 );font-family:"Oswald", Sans-serif;font-size:180px;font-weight:800;}.elementor-2148 .elementor-element.elementor-element-5be92ee >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-5be92ee{width:auto;max-width:auto;align-self:flex-end;}.elementor-2148 .elementor-element.elementor-element-a023ee5 .elementor-heading-title{color:var( --e-global-color-f92db79 );font-size:55px;font-weight:800;line-height:1.2em;}.elementor-2148 .elementor-element.elementor-element-a023ee5 > .elementor-widget-container{margin:0px 0px 0px 50px;}.elementor-2148 .elementor-element.elementor-element-a023ee5{width:75%;max-width:75%;align-self:center;}.elementor-2148 .elementor-element.elementor-element-bf449ac{--divider-border-style:solid;--divider-color:#979797;--divider-border-width:1.5px;}.elementor-2148 .elementor-element.elementor-element-bf449ac .elementor-divider-separator{width:100%;}.elementor-2148 .elementor-element.elementor-element-bf449ac .elementor-divider{padding-top:15px;padding-bottom:15px;}.elementor-2148 .elementor-element.elementor-element-bf449ac > .elementor-widget-container{margin:30px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-3e6c331 .elementor-heading-title{color:var( --e-global-color-primary );font-family:"Oswald", Sans-serif;font-size:180px;font-weight:800;}.elementor-2148 .elementor-element.elementor-element-3e6c331 > .elementor-widget-container{margin:-10px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-3e6c331{width:auto;max-width:auto;align-self:flex-start;}.elementor-2148 .elementor-element.elementor-element-be7a50e .elementor-heading-title{color:var( --e-global-color-primary );font-size:55px;font-weight:800;line-height:1.2em;}.elementor-2148 .elementor-element.elementor-element-be7a50e > .elementor-widget-container{margin:0px 0px 0px 50px;}.elementor-2148 .elementor-element.elementor-element-be7a50e{width:75%;max-width:75%;align-self:center;}@media(max-width:1024px){.elementor-2148 .elementor-element.elementor-element-e11141d{padding:0px 20px 0px 20px;}.elementor-2148 .elementor-element.elementor-element-289f81c .elementor-heading-title{font-size:42px;}.elementor-2148 .elementor-element.elementor-element-def91ef .elementor-heading-title{font-size:42px;}.elementor-2148 .elementor-element.elementor-element-bc5ace2 .elementor-heading-title{font-size:42px;}.elementor-2148 .elementor-element.elementor-element-cb35ed7 .elementor-heading-title{font-size:42px;}.elementor-2148 .elementor-element.elementor-element-a023ee5 .elementor-heading-title{font-size:42px;}}@media(max-width:767px){.elementor-2148 .elementor-element.elementor-element-e11141d{margin-top:50px;margin-bottom:50px;}.elementor-2148 .elementor-element.elementor-element-7c29457 > .elementor-element-populated{padding:0px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-09de126 > .elementor-widget-container{margin:0px 0px 10px 0px;}.elementor-2148 .elementor-element.elementor-element-e9bc4c0 .elementor-heading-title{font-size:110px;}.elementor-2148 .elementor-element.elementor-element-e9bc4c0 > .elementor-widget-container{margin:0px 0px 20px 0px;}.elementor-2148 .elementor-element.elementor-element-333b093{text-align:center;width:100%;max-width:100%;}.elementor-2148 .elementor-element.elementor-element-333b093 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-890fdb1 .elementor-heading-title{font-size:110px;}.elementor-2148 .elementor-element.elementor-element-890fdb1 > .elementor-widget-container{margin:0px 0px 20px 0px;}.elementor-2148 .elementor-element.elementor-element-289f81c{text-align:center;width:100%;max-width:100%;}.elementor-2148 .elementor-element.elementor-element-289f81c .elementor-heading-title{font-size:30px;}.elementor-2148 .elementor-element.elementor-element-289f81c >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-4b4b7ed .elementor-heading-title{font-size:110px;}.elementor-2148 .elementor-element.elementor-element-4b4b7ed > .elementor-widget-container{margin:0px 0px 20px 0px;}.elementor-2148 .elementor-element.elementor-element-def91ef{text-align:center;width:100%;max-width:100%;}.elementor-2148 .elementor-element.elementor-element-def91ef .elementor-heading-title{font-size:30px;}.elementor-2148 .elementor-element.elementor-element-def91ef >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-540c5db .elementor-heading-title{font-size:110px;}.elementor-2148 .elementor-element.elementor-element-540c5db > .elementor-widget-container{margin:0px 0px 20px 0px;}.elementor-2148 .elementor-element.elementor-element-bc5ace2{text-align:center;width:100%;max-width:100%;}.elementor-2148 .elementor-element.elementor-element-bc5ace2 .elementor-heading-title{font-size:30px;}.elementor-2148 .elementor-element.elementor-element-bc5ace2 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-0de7fe3 .elementor-heading-title{font-size:110px;}.elementor-2148 .elementor-element.elementor-element-0de7fe3 > .elementor-widget-container{margin:0px 0px 20px 0px;}.elementor-2148 .elementor-element.elementor-element-cb35ed7{text-align:center;width:100%;max-width:100%;}.elementor-2148 .elementor-element.elementor-element-cb35ed7 .elementor-heading-title{font-size:30px;}.elementor-2148 .elementor-element.elementor-element-cb35ed7 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-5be92ee .elementor-heading-title{font-size:110px;}.elementor-2148 .elementor-element.elementor-element-5be92ee > .elementor-widget-container{margin:0px 0px 20px 0px;}.elementor-2148 .elementor-element.elementor-element-a023ee5{text-align:center;width:100%;max-width:100%;}.elementor-2148 .elementor-element.elementor-element-a023ee5 .elementor-heading-title{font-size:30px;}.elementor-2148 .elementor-element.elementor-element-a023ee5 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-2148 .elementor-element.elementor-element-3e6c331 .elementor-heading-title{font-size:110px;}.elementor-2148 .elementor-element.elementor-element-3e6c331 > .elementor-widget-container{margin:0px 0px 20px 0px;}.elementor-2148 .elementor-element.elementor-element-be7a50e{text-align:center;width:100%;max-width:100%;}.elementor-2148 .elementor-element.elementor-element-be7a50e .elementor-heading-title{font-size:40px;}.elementor-2148 .elementor-element.elementor-element-be7a50e >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}}/* Start custom CSS for heading, class: .elementor-element-4119db3 */.elementor-2148 .elementor-element.elementor-element-4119db3 {
    height: 100vh;
    width: 100vh;
}/* End custom CSS */
/* Start custom CSS for section, class: .elementor-element-fc87e56 */.elementor-2148 .elementor-element.elementor-element-fc87e56 {
    position: fixed;
    height: 100vh;
    width: 6vw;
    right: 0;
    top: 0;
    overflow: hidden;
}


.elementor-2148 .elementor-element.elementor-element-fc87e56 h1 {
    transform: rotate(270deg);
    height: 100vh;   
    width: 100vh;
}

.elementor-2148 .elementor-element.elementor-element-fc87e56 div {
    overflow: hidden;
}/* End custom CSS */
/* Start custom CSS for image, class: .elementor-element-fcdbf52 */.elementor-2148 .elementor-element.elementor-element-fcdbf52 {
    transform: rotate(0deg);
    transform: scaleY(-1);
}

@media (max-width: 1399px) {
    
    .elementor-2148 .elementor-element.elementor-element-fcdbf52 {
        display: none;
    }
    
}/* End custom CSS */
/* Start custom CSS for heading, class: .elementor-element-06505f8 */@media (max-width: 1399px) {
    
    .elementor-2148 .elementor-element.elementor-element-06505f8 {
        display: none;
    }
    
}/* End custom CSS */
/* Start custom CSS for heading, class: .elementor-element-333b093 */.elementor-2148 .elementor-element.elementor-element-333b093 {
    margin-bottom: 0;
}/* End custom CSS */
/* Start custom CSS */body.elementor-page-2148 .hover-home {
    transition: .5s;
}

body.elementor-page-2148 .hover-home:hover {
    opacity: .7;
}

body.elementor-page-2148 div[data-elementor-type="wp-page"] {
    overflow: hidden;
}/* End custom CSS */